Yousif Capital Management LLC cut its holdings in Ameriprise Financial, Inc. (NYSE:AMP – Free Report) by 16.3% during the fourth quarter, Holdings Channel reports. The firm owned 14,705 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after selling 2,858 shares during the quarter. Yousif Capital Management LLC’s holdings in Ameriprise Financial were worth $5,585,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Ameriprise Financial Stock Performance
NYSE:AMP opened at $410.64 on Friday. The stock’s fifty day moving average is $418.41 and its 200 day moving average is $380.19. The firm has a market capitalization of $41.14 billion, a PE ratio of 13.98, a PEG ratio of 0.68 and a beta of 1.36.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.13, a quick ratio of 0.56 and a current ratio of 0.56. Ameriprise Financial, Inc. has a fifty-two week low of $279.85 and a fifty-two week high of $440.67.
Ameriprise Financial Increases Dividend
The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Friday, May 17th. Shareholders of record on Monday, May 6th will be given a $1.48 dividend. This represents a $5.92 annualized dividend and a yield of 1.44%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end is Friday, May 3rd. This is an increase from Ameriprise Financial’s previous quarterly dividend of $1.35. Ameriprise Financial’s dividend payout ratio is 18.38%.

Ameriprise Financial Company Profile
Ameriprise Financial, Inc, together with its subsidiaries, provides various financial products and services to individual and institutional clients in the United States and internationally. It operates through four segments: Advice & Wealth Management, Asset Management, Retirement & Protection Solutions, and Corporate & Other.
